Vice Ganda and Anne Curtis reveal their biggest fight on ‘It’s Showtime’

  • Vice Ganda and Anne Curtis revealed one of their biggest fights
  • They mentioned that their biggest fight was caused by a watermelon shake
  • It’s Showtime is celebrating its 10th year anniversary this month

It’s Showtime main hosts Vice Ganda and Anne Curtis admitted that they went through fights and rough patches throughout their ten years of friendship in a recent episode of the noontime show.

Vice recounted that he once received a long itemized text message from Anne during one of their fights. Anne then admitted that she couldn’t personally confront Vice because of her tendency to cry easily.

“Pag nag-aaway kasi kami, pag harapan na, umiiyak ako. Hindi ko kaya,” Anne said during a recent press conference for the ongoing 10th anniversary celebration of “It’s Showtime.”

Vice added, “May text siyang mahabang-mahaba sa akin… Atsaka numerical. ‘First, second…’ Naka-itemize! Hindi ko na binasa. Ang haba, Ingles!”

Vice and Anne then said that one of their biggest fights was caused by a cup of watermelon shake. According to Vice, Anne unintentionally knocked the comedian’s watermelon shake off the table staining his newly bought shoes. Vice then said that he became irritated when Anne did not apologize immediately despite his demand.

The confrontation eventually led them to personally attacking each other making Anne shed tears.The show’s director, Bobet Vidanes, then came to intervene in their fight.

Fellow It’s Showtime host Amy Perez added to the conversation that fights and misunderstandings like this normally happen to them which she likened to a family.

“Normal lang sa magkakapatid na nag-aaway, nagkakatampuhan.

“It happens every single day, kasi hindi mo naman din mapi-predict ang mood ng bawat isa sa amin sa araw-araw… Normal din talaga minsan ‘yung nagkakainisan, pero hindi siya tumatanggal ng araw, o linggo, o buwan,” she said.

Vice said that he immediately reconciled with Anne the day after their fight.

“Sinundot ko lang siya sa puwet, tapos tumawa na siya!”Vice recalled.

Co-host Jhong Hilario, then joined the conversation by saying: “Pare-parehas na ‘yung kinakain namin araw-araw, naaamoy na namin ‘yung mga bituka namin araw-araw, may umuutot sa gilid mo, may dumidighay sa gilid mo, so parang wala na, sobrang intact na ng family na nabuo,” he said.

It’s Showtime or formerly known as Showtime and Magpasikat was first aired on October 24, 2009 in ABS-CBN. The program is currently ABS-CBN’s longest-running daily noontime variety show after surpassing the original run of MTB (1998–2005) by 2016. Among the show’s main hosts also include Vhong Navarro, Billy Crawford, and Karylle.
